urlparse基本运用
2016-03-30 15:47
267 查看
# -*- coding: cp936 -*- #python 27 #xiaodeng #urlparse基本运用 import urllib,urlparse def urlparse_test(): url='http://zzk.cnblogs.com/s?w=blog%3Adengyg200891%20urlparse' #初始化对象 s=urlparse.urlparse(url) print (s)#返回一个ParseResult对象 #获取其中的query字段 #注意:这里是抓取ParseResult对象种的query字段的内容 #parse_qs函数,将编码的参数内容进行解码 result=urlparse.parse_qs(s.query) print result#{'w': ['blog:dengyg200891 urlparse']} if __name__=='__main__': urlparse_test() #返回结果: ''' ParseResult(scheme='http', netloc='zzk.cnblogs.com', path='/s', params='', query='w=blog%3Adengyg200891%20urlparse', fragment='') ''' #分析: ''' 1、urlparse.urlparse(url)返回一个ParseResult对象 2、 '''
相关文章推荐
- SQLSERVER数据库找回数据
- javascript的主页文本控件的隐藏与显示
- JS 实现倒计时数字时钟效果【附实例代码】
- [iOS]列表已读/文章收藏
- Unity svn配置
- 【九度】题目1202:排序
- 3月23日高项作业(项目进度及成本管理)
- Android 的 Binder 机制概念介绍
- ( OK—C++程序 ) CodeBlocks — CentOS 7 + android-ndk
- (OK) CentOS7 安装 Codeblocks
- 利用phpmyadmin修改mysql的root密码及如何进入修改密码后的phpmyadmin
- 使用delphi+intraweb进行微信开发5—准备实现微信API,先从获取AccessToken开始
- 15 hbase 学习(十五)缓存机制以及可以利用SSD作为存储的BucketCache
- rm删除命令源码分析
- JVM学习笔记(一)------基本结构
- 常用对照表之HTTP content-type
- 练习1-q
- OpenCV各模块介绍
- 二叉树的实现
- samba服务器的安装和配置